Broadband & Connectivity

Average broadband speeds are 477.0 Mbps in Moulton (west Northamptonshire) and 435.3 Mbps in Daventry. Superfast coverage (30 Mbps+) reaches 94.3% of premises in Daventry and 99.1% in Moulton (west Northamptonshire). Gigabit availability stands at 84.4% in Daventry and 94.5% in Moulton (west Northamptonshire).

Moulton (west Northamptonshire) is the faster of the two by 10% on average download speed (477 vs 435 Mbps).

Energy Efficiency & Running Costs

Energy efficiency favours Moulton (west Northamptonshire), scoring 72.8 on average (band C) compared to 71.3 (band C) in Daventry. Estimated annual energy costs average £1,258 in Daventry and £1,121 in Moulton (west Northamptonshire). 63.1% of homes in Daventry have an EPC rating of C or above, compared to 68.4% in Moulton (west Northamptonshire).

Moulton (west Northamptonshire) has more energy-efficient housing — 68.4% reach band C or above, vs 63.1% in the other.

Demographics & Economy

Median household income is £32,521.3 in Daventry and £31,554.5 in Moulton (west Northamptonshire). The median age is 44.2 in Daventry and 42 in Moulton (west Northamptonshire). Employment rates stand at 61.6% in Daventry and 62.3% in Moulton (west Northamptonshire). Owner-occupancy is 67.7% in Daventry versus 64.9% in Moulton (west Northamptonshire). Daventry has a population of 27,783 and Moulton (west Northamptonshire) has 4,953.
